About our company
Gippsland Lakes Complete Health (GLCH) is a not-for-profit organisation that’s been helping East Gippsland residents to live well for more than 40 years.
We’re one of the region’s most high-profile health and support service providers with more than 550 staff, 300 volunteers, and an annual budget in excess of $50 million.
Our mission is to develop and deliver quality health and wellbeing services to the people of East Gippsland.
About the role
This well-supported position is responsible for the delivery of a quality podiatry service to all community members.
The role includes assessment and diagnosis of existing and new conditions; wound care; advice and management for people with chronic disease; nail and basic foot care; orthotics and footwear advice.
This role forms part of a podiatry team including a podiatrist and qualified podiatry allied health assistants and is part of a larger multi-disciplinary unit providing a coordinated and quality Allied Health service.
Qualifications
Required is a Bachelor of Applied Science in Podiatry and eligibility for registration with the Podiatry Registration Board of Australia.
